Output 5ed39ac65e5ae13868728b570a8784bd5a146a5a5d3efa6aab5c252aa65552c9:0

value
6437571
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c1e026910f39fc5bf0b90ab961fac1593c844c62 OP_EQUAL
address
3KN8rpwFDTehxTqbahFYMsXzL7XeYhCpV2
transaction
5ed39ac65e5ae13868728b570a8784bd5a146a5a5d3efa6aab5c252aa65552c9
spent
true